The Importance of Healthy Snacking

Healthy snacking plays a crucial role in maintaining energy levels and managing hunger throughout the day. It bridges the gap between meals and ensures that you don’t overeat at mealtime.

Benefits of Healthy Snacking

  • Reduces hunger: Avoids excessive hunger and subsequent overeating.
  • Provides energy: Keeps energy levels stable throughout the day.
  • Supports nutritional needs: Adds essential vitamins and minerals to your diet.
  • Enhances mood: Regulates blood sugar levels, contributing to better mood and cognitive function.

Statistics That Highlight Healthy Snacking

According to the International Journal of Obesity, snacking can account for about 23% of daily caloric intake. Choosing healthy snacks over processed options can significantly reduce the risk of obesity and related health issues.

Choosing the Right Healthy Snacks

Not all snacks are created equal. When it comes to healthy options, it’s essential to prioritize snacks that offer nutritional benefits without excessive sugar and unhealthy fats.

Guidelines for Healthy Snack Choices

  1. Focus on whole foods: Choose fruits, vegetables, nuts, and seeds.
  2. Prioritize nutrient density: Opt for snacks that provide vitamins and minerals.
  3. Watch portion sizes: Even healthy snacks can contribute to weight gain if consumed in large quantities.

Examples of Healthy Snacks

  • Greek yogurt with berries
  • Carrot sticks with hummus
  • Apple slices with almond butter
  • Homemade energy balls (oats, peanut butter, chia seeds)

Preparing Healthy Snacks at Home

Homemade snacks allow you to control ingredients and tailor choices to fit your taste preferences.

Simple Recipes for Healthy Snacks

  • Overnight Oats: Combine rolled oats, almond milk, chia seeds, and your favorite fruits; let it sit overnight for a filling breakfast or snack.
  • Veggie Chips: Thinly slice vegetables like kale or sweet potatoes, lightly coat with olive oil, and bake for a crispy snack.
  • Trail Mix: Mix nuts, seeds, and dried fruit for a balanced snack that’s easy to take on the go.

Mindful Snacking: Key to Success

Mindful snacking involves not only choosing healthy options but also being aware of why and when you snack. This can prevent emotional eating and promote a healthier relationship with food.

Tips for Mindful Snacking

  1. Identify triggers: Recognize emotional or situational cues that lead to snacking.
  2. Practice portion control: Serve snacks in small bowls rather than eating directly from the package.
  3. Slow down: Chew your food thoroughly and savor each bite to enhance satisfaction.

When to Snack

It’s ideal to snack between meals when you begin to feel hungry. Consider the following optimal snack times:

  • Mid-morning: 10 AM – 11 AM
  • Mid-afternoon: 2 PM – 4 PM
